Output 24c964280c8039d073381722e1732b290e27e7d40f51a674aa81ec25da53853b:1

value
1449646557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5b75860527d73afd934eb75ec7087522ca245b6 OP_EQUAL
address
3NdeJXEfRE5Yg3myeWeaAYjeenEyJPqz4H
transaction
24c964280c8039d073381722e1732b290e27e7d40f51a674aa81ec25da53853b
spent
true